Example Table: Home Protection Measures & Associated Risks

Protection Measure Addressed Risk Benefits
Wind Mitigation Hurricane Wind Damage Lower Insurance Premiums, Reduced Risk of Roof Damage
Flood Insurance Flood Damage Financial Protection in Case of a Flood, Assistance with Repairs
Pest Control Termite and Rodent Infestations Prevention of Structural Damage, Improved Home Value
Security System Burglary and Vandalism Deterrence of Criminal Activity, Increased Sense of Security

What kind of storms should Florida homeowners be most concerned about?

Florida is most vulnerable to hurricanes, tropical storms, and severe thunderstorms. These can bring strong winds, heavy rainfall, and flooding, all of which can cause significant damage to homes. It's important to take precautions and understand what florida first integrity offers to help you.

Why is regular home maintenance so important in Florida?

Regular maintenance is crucial in Florida due to the harsh climate. The combination of heat, humidity, and intense storms can accelerate wear and tear on your home.
